
On May 16th, 2024, a new stamp featuring the adored children's icon Peppa Pig was released by the British Royal Mail, much to the pleasure of philatelists and fans alike. Around the world, stamp fans and collectors are buzzing with excitement over this adorable addition to the Royal Mail collection.
Known for her signature red frock, funny manner, and endearing charm, Peppa Pig is depicted in all her cheery glory on the classic stamp. The stamp is meant to be a celebration of Peppa Pig's ongoing success and broad appeal as a cultural icon in the children's entertainment industry, appealing to fans of all ages.
